RIA Scotland has announced that Lorna Gibson has been appointed Vice Chair of the group. She is currently Training Director for QTS Group Ltd. with over a decade of rail experience and is a founding member and Chair of Women in Rail Scotland.

As Vice Chair Lorna will work with RIA Scotland Chair Campbell Braid to set the strategic direction and work programme for the group going forward.

I am excited to take up the role of RIA Scotland Vice Chair. It’s a critical time for Scottish rail suppliers as the current Control Period concludes and the next one begins in April 2024.

She added “RIA Scotland provides a strong voice for suppliers with key decision makers and senior stakeholders in calling for pipeline visibility and certainty. I look forward to working with colleagues and partners to further promote the value of the rail supply community in Scotland.
